You would probably see little to no improvment on mileage unless you switched all your drivetrain to a synthetic oil. However, you would probably gain some longevity and run cooler temps on your drivetrain. Be carefull not to start using sythetic oils in an older engine as it has a tendency to leak around old seals. You can use it in a new engine and never have any problems with it for the life of the engine but old seals tend to shrink with it. Also, once you start using sythetics, you shouldn't switch back to a conventional oil.
